In this article, we establish some new second main theorems for meromorphic mappings of $${\mathbb {C}}^m$$ C m into $${\mathbb {P}}^{n}({\mathbb {C}})$$ P n ( C ) and moving hypersurfaces with truncated counting functions in the case where the meromorphic mappings may be algebraically degenerate. Our results are improvements of some recent results on second main theorem in the two cases of moving hyperplanes and of moving hypersurfaces. As an application, a unicity theorem for meromorphic mappings sharing moving hypersurfaces is given.
